MSM Costa RIca trip summary


We just completed our first trip to Costa Rica to a town named Punterenas located on the Pacific coast. Before starting the ministry on this trip, Jim spoke at an all night prayer meeting event in Cali, Colombia. There were many people there and the group was praying for God’s outpouring during this time of the presidential elections in Colombia.


After the prayer event in Cali, Jim continued on to Punterenas where he met Leslie for the ministry for Costa Rica. They shared with many church leaders the first night as the Lord began to pour out His Spirit on the people in a strong way. The message was well received as we began to sense a strong hunger for the Holy Spirit presence. The whole trip reflected this hunger for God’s Spirit to move among the people.
On Saturday, MSM sponsored a Pastor’s conference in the hotel where the team stayed. We were told that it was the first time anyone had gathered such a mixed group of pastors together. There were 225 pastors and leaders that came together for a breakfast meeting with worship, preaching of the Word and a hunger for the presence of God. That hunger crossed all denominational and non-denominational boundaries and the presence of the Lord was one of the most powerful MSM has experienced in Central and South America. Many of the pastors reported a change in their thinking after the outpouring of the Lord they experienced. Titles and denominational recognition was not what was important, but they said Jesus outside the four walls of the church was where the focus should be! They began to have hope again for what God would do in their community as they experienced His presence in such a strong way.


We completed the trip with opportunities to speak in some local church meetings and Leslie and Jim spoke in a women’s meeting that encouraged the women to be who the Lord made them to be in the Body of Christ. The women received the words and personal prayer and we believe God’ hand was touching them as stated in
Gal. 3:28 There is neither Jew nor Gentile, neither slave nor free, nor is there male and female, for you all are one in Christ Jesus. Our churches would do well to remember that in Christ we are all part of Him and there is no hierarchy or separation based on status, race or gender. God calls us “one” in Christ.
We saw many pray to receive the Baptism of the Holy Spirit and many were prayed for to receive healing for their bodies. There were many testimonies of immediate healings as the Lord moved upon the people in need.


When we left the country, there was a sense of hope for the future for Costa Rica and that God loves the people and will continue the outpouring we saw on this trip.
